Chad began his career with American Express Financial Advisors in 1999. Later that year, he joined CIMCO Private Wealth, where he served for nearly 15 years. During his tenure, he led the firm’s investment committee, developed lasting relationships with clients, and served as Chief Operating Officer from 2007-2012. In 2014, he joined Aveo Capital Partners as a Private Wealth Advisor, continuing his mission of aligning wealth with purpose for individuals and families. 

Chad holds a bachelor’s degree in economics and environmental biology from the University of Colorado at Boulder. He earned the Certified Private Wealth Advisor® (CPWA®) designation through coursework at the University of Chicago Booth School of Business. He is also a CERTIFIED FINANCIAL PLANNER® (CFP®) professional.
